Default gryphon 6.4 many problems.

I have a gryphon black magic serial gpfd64-0708. anyways i ama ford tech and i have a problem. i re-calibrated a 6.4 and the programmer will not work. it comes up with a calibration error 8u7acg needs update. so, whatever i download the software and update. everything seemed to be going fine. then it said it had a timeout on port 5 and it closed. now i re-try and it has a run time error 5 message when i go to the update screen. also i am a little worried because the ford calibration files are very new and according to the update manager it says the last update to the gryphon available calibration was 1/22/09. please help this customer is pissed.
